Icy weather in China expected to impact oil supply

Singapore-Freezing weather and icy rain that have struck China since the beginning of this month are expected to have a big impact on oil and electricity supplies as the bad weather continues, analysts said this week. "Cold weather in China is expected to inten- sify over the coming weeks and this, in our view, is likely to exacerbate the squeeze in elec- tric power availability within the country," said Adam Sieminski, Deutsche Bank's chief energy economist, in a research note earlier this week.
